我正在自定义功能区工具栏并为其添加一个按钮。每当我点击该按钮时,它将打开一个aspx页面,允许作者选择一些数据 - 单击提交按钮(在弹出的aspx页面中)数据被附加到现有的RTF字段内容。
我们的要求是用aspx页面中的选定数据替换光标所在内容的部分。请告诉我应该使用哪个对象? 我们可以通过$ display.getView()。getItem()来访问它吗?该信息是否会出现在“组件模型对象”中,如果是这样,请分享指针?
早期回应将受到赞赏。
提前致谢。
答案 0 :(得分:1)
触发弹出窗口打开的功能应该有一个“目标”参数。目标有一个“编辑器”属性。您应该能够使用编辑器来执行您的建议。 editor.applyHTML将在光标位置插入HTML。应该有一种方法可以让你替换选择而不仅仅是插入 - 它甚至可能是相同的方法,你试过吗?